Navigating Gaming Trends and Corporate Strategies
This chapter discusses Supercell's innovative yet criticized prototype program, Spark, along with the company's current marketing strategies and their implications for the gaming industry. The dialogue also focuses on Gen Z's shifting spending habits and the broader market dynamics post-COVID, highlighting concerns about the future engagement of younger gamers. Additionally, it critiques recent reports on consumer spending patterns while addressing the impacts of workplace culture and investment strategies within the gaming sector.
